    BMC Remedy Asset Management 9 provides complete lifecycle management of your IT assets, from procurement to end-of-life, giving full visibility into ownership, deployment, state, context, and cost of ownership and operation.

    Seamless integration with Remedy Service Management aligns ITAM to day-to-day business processes. Integration to the BMC Atrium CMDB enables IT assets to be managed from legacy hardware through to the public cloud and Internet of Things. BMC Remedy Asset Management combines financial, contractual, and IT data to provide complete visibility over your assets.

    • Asset costing: Track depreciation over time.
    • Compliance: Software licenses management helps you avoid audit costs.
    • Contract management: Proactively identify contract infringements and purchasing opportunities.
    • Asset tracking: Know where your assets are located, who’s using them, and how many there are.
    • Effective change: Make informed decisions about IT changes.

    ServiceNow is a cloud-based task-management platform that specializes in IT operations management (ITOM), IT services management (ITSM), and IT business management (ITBM). ServiceNow allows users to manage their teams, projects, and customer interactions using a variety of different plugins and apps with which it easily integrates.

    ServiceNow offers prebuilt applications to support any process, as well as a framework and tools that allow you to build your own.

    ServiceNow’s service management solutions include change, request, incident, problem, and cost management, as well as HR, IT, field service, and facilities management solutions. They also cover business management solutions such as vendor performance management, financial management, performance analytics and project portfolio suite, as well as governance, risk, and compliance.

    “The Smarter Way to Workflow”

    ServiceNow’s activities, processes, and tasks are overseen as part of a comprehensive managed workflow that supports such features as real-time collaboration, communication, and resource sharing. ServiceNow’s suite of products allow for operation using serverless computing, and include the categories of Business Apps, Customer Service, HR, IT, and Security.

    ServiceNow can be used to support most workflows because of the wide range of tools it offers. These include on-suite ticketing tools, predictive modeling to manage workflows, and benchmarking for the tracking of progress. ServiceNow can assist with artificial intelligence and machine learning processes and can be used to organize the cases of a help/service desk as well as for instance management and problem management. It also smoothly integrates with many legacy systems.
